What Are pH Buffers?

A pH buffer is a solution that resists changes in pH when small amounts of acid or base are added. Buffers typically consist of a weak acid and its conjugate base (or vice versa). This balance helps maintain a stable environment that is essential for many biological, chemical, and industrial processes.

Everyday Examples of Buffers:

  • Biological systems: Human blood maintains a near-constant pH using a bicarbonate buffer system.
  • Food industry: Buffers stabilize acidity in beverages and packaged foods.
  • Environmental testing: Buffers are used in monitoring water quality to ensure accurate pH readings.

Why Buffers Are Critical in Research

  1. Accuracy in Experiments

Enzyme activity, chemical reactions, and cell growth are all highly pH dependent. A poorly controlled pH can skew results, leading to wasted time and unreliable data. Using quality laboratory products ensures consistency.

  1. Consistency Across Tests

Reproducibility is a cornerstone of scientific research. By using high-quality buffer solutions, researchers ensure that experimental conditions remain stable from one test to another.

  1. Versatility in Applications

Buffers are used across a wide range of disciplines:

  • Biology: Culture media, protein purification, and DNA/RNA studies.
  • Pharmaceuticals: Drug formulation and stability testing.
  • Environmental science: Monitoring pH in soil, wastewater, and drinking water.
  • Industrial labs: Quality control of chemical products and manufacturing processes.

Choosing the Right Buffer Solution

When selecting laboratory consumables such as buffers, consider the following:

  • pKa value: Choose a buffer with a pKa close to your target pH.
  • Buffer capacity: Ensure the solution can handle the expected acid or base load.
  • Purity and quality: Analytical-grade buffers reduce the risk of contamination that can affect sensitive experiments.
  • Compliance: Always use buffers that meet international standards (e.g., NIST traceable) for regulated environments.
